    Quoted from ReplayRyan:

    Nothing wrong with it in my opinion. Depending on supply/demand they may sell it and make more profit. Or they have to sit on it until they drop the price. Or the game ends up being a dud and months/years later they find a way to sell it for a loss. All within the rights as a distributor.

    I basically agree. Supply/demand, capitalism etc. However, both Stern and their distributors need to consider the long term effects of always maximizing their profits. Doesn’t create loyalty among buyers and may ultimately limit the growth of the hobby. In other words, the optimum outcome for a company is not always maximizing short term profits.
